[SIZE=3]This was a super week of fishing here on Lake Calcasieu. Good catches of big trout as well big numbers of big redfish and solid trout between 16 and 22 inches were caught on plastic as well as live bait. TTF’s killer minnow seemed to be the best bait and the best colors were the EAST BEAST and OPENING NIGHT. Anglers throwing big top water baits like Mirrolurs’s SHE DOG and TOP DOG were rewarded with some solid speckled trout up to 29 inches over oyster reefs. Bone and Chrome proved to be a great color. As the waters of the lake get warmer with the summer heat fish will move into the deeper areas such as the jetties and along the ship channel. Kennel up.[/SIZE]
